7 hours ago, VWGDT said:

If car is manual, check the clutch switch is working correctly in measured values.

It is also worth checking  the brake switch, you need to see both contacts move, I’ve seen them crack on the spring contact and only one contact works.

If one of these switches fails, the CCS could be knocked out.

when driving, if you hit the clutch or the brake pedals, the CCS disengages. Could that be the source of your problem?
